Move Your Body, Heal Your Mind: The Science of Movement and Mental Wellness

Jennifer Pilotti’s latest book explores the science at the intersection of movement and mental health. It encourages readers to consider in greater detail the way exercise impacts the nervous system and how it influences the ability to sense, feel, and perceive the internal and external world.

About The Author

Jennifer Pilotti

Jennifer Pilotti, MS, has been teaching movement to people of all ages and abilities for over seventeen years. She has a special interest in the effect of movement on mental health, especially for anxiety, chronic pain and trauma. She teaches workshops, online courses, and regularly writes about the concepts that comprise the foundations of awareness, mobility and strength.
